Oman - Re-Export of Radio-Broadcast Receivers
With $11,133.94 in 2018, the country was ranked number 16 comparing other countries in Re-Export of Radio-Broadcast Receivers. Oman is overtaken by Bahamas, which was number 15 at $12,165 and is followed by Jamaica with $9,266.21. United States lead the ranking with $11,547,335.68 in 2019, that is an increase of 2% versus 2018. United Arab Emirates, Saudi Arabia and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Uganda recorded the best 5 years average growth at +147.8% per year, while Barbados recorded the worst performance at -55.5% per year.
